Acrocentric chromosome has centrosome, which is situated almost closed to an end.
There are 4 types of chromosomes according to location of centromere on chromosome (chromatid arms) as
1. Metacentric X-shaped chromosomes with centromere exactly at the middle of two arms
Chromosomes 1 and 3 are metacentric.
2. Acrocentric When one arm is short and centromere is inner to telomere. It is hard to observe short arm but still it is present.
Chromosome 13, 14, 15, 21 and 22 are acrocentric.
3. Submetacentric: Centromere is sub median, so Arm's length are unequal but observable. Chromosomes 4 and 12 are submetacentric.
4. Telocentric: When centromere is located at the terminal end of the chromatid arm.
Human do not possess telocentric chromosome.
